Value Accrual: Does the Huma Finance Token Capture Value?

Huma Finance scores D+ on Hindenrank's value accrual framework (34/100), indicating below-average value accrual with significant gaps in fee capture or sustainability. Fee capture scores 6/25 — limited, with most protocol revenue not yet accruing to the token. Token distribution is rated 8/25 (significantly concentrated among insiders or early investors), and emission sustainability sits at 8/25. The competitive moat dimension scores 12/25.

Risk Context

Huma Finance carries a risk grade of C- (55/100), classified as elevated risk — multiple novel mechanisms and notable interaction risks. While no critical-severity interactions were identified, 3 high-severity interactions warrant attention. The primary risk factor is: The protocol's yield comes entirely from real-world payment flows underwritten by Arf (a Swiss VQF-regulated entity). If Arf loses its regulatory standing or its institutional PSP/MTO borrowers experience credit defaults, pool yields collapse and principal recovery depends on off-chain legal enforcement rather than smart contract guarantees.

Where Huma Finance Sits Among Yield Peers

On risk, Huma Finance ranks #118 of 121 Yield protocols (bottom quartile — among the riskiest). That's 17 points riskier than the sector average of 38/100.

The closest peer by risk profile is Alpaca Leveraged Yield Farming (grade C-, 57/100). See the side-by-side comparison to weigh their tradeoffs.
